I have a 5gallon keg already, but I was wondering what all I need to go the rest of the way to kegging.

I know I will need a CO2 bottle and some tubes, but anything more specific than that is a mystery.

I looked on NB but they don't seem to sell a kit without the kegs, unless I go with N2.

Thanks for any help.
 
CO2 tank, regulator, gauges, hose, qd fittings...not much.

Keg Connection, and many others, sell these individually. Just ask them to advise on specifics.
